The water was a bit rough and it wasn't absurdly hot, so Jay didn't actually go for a dip in the ocean today. It was a good thing too because later he went for a walk and noticed little baby man o' wars washed up. These creatures look like blue bubbles and are hard to see in the water. And their tentacles pack a nasty sting! However, when leaning down to take a picture of one, his water bottle must have fallen out of his pocket and rolled into the ocean. And with the noise of the waves, he didn't even notice. Despite backtracking and searching it has been deemed "lost at sea." Thankfully he has a backup but if you notice a black thermos washed up on Muertitos beach, please get in touch 😁
